Job description
As a Senior Account Executive, you will:
Drive net-new customer acquisition through targeted outbound activity, senior leader engagement, and relationship building across Latin America.
Develop and execute a sales plan for the region, prioritizing accounts and opportunities through collaboration with Cohere leadership.
Act as a trusted advisor and thought partner to public sector customers and prospects by understanding their goals and shaping AI solutions that deliver measurable value
Work closely with channel partners, particularly Distributors and VARs as well as major system integrators to scale outreach, accelerate adoption, and maximize customer success
Leverage senior-level relationships with executives and government decision-makers to drive strategic opportunities and long-term partnerships
Collaborate with Product and Engineering teams on strategic efforts to deliver enterprise and public-sector solutions
Partner with SDRs and Marketing to drive top-of-funnel activity and overall territory growth
Own the full sales cycle; including discovery, technical and business validation, proof-of-concept, procurement, and deal close within a team-selling environment
You may be a good fit if you have:
10+ years of direct public sector sales experience in Latin America, with a proven track record of closing $3M+ annual quotas.
Deep knowledge of federal procurement cycles and decision-making processes, how to work with regional partners and resellers.
Established network in Latin America, including federal agencies, prime contractors, and industry associations.
Experience selling SaaS, AI/ML, or enterprise software solutions to government clients.
High tolerance for ambiguity, you are both a strategist and a hands-on operator capable of building a market from the ground up
Strong organizational skills, with the ability to manage multiple internal and external stakeholders across fast-moving deals
Creativity and strong technical acumen to structure unique, mutually beneficial partnerships
Excellent communication skills, you listen deeply, understand what matters to senior decision-makers, and confidently present to both technical and non-technical audiences.
English and Spanish and/or Portuguese necessary.
Must be based in the United States with willingness to travel (25-35%).
